For forklifts nowadays, there are numerous attachment options offered. Nearly all attachments are manufactured to be used on regular forklifts and are made to be utilized on VNA and reach trucks. It is important to note that OSHA requires approval for any attachment which should be approved for use by the specific manufacturer of lift truck.
The most essential common attachment is the sideshift and is considered to be standard device. The sideshift device allow for more accurate load placement as well as enables the fork carriage to slide right and left. The sideshift enables the operator to be more versatile with the machinery.
The fork positioner is another attachment choice that enables the operator to adjust the distance between the forks without having to get off of the truck. This specific attachment is mostly utilized in high volume operations where there is a huge range of pallet and crate sizes handled.
The fork pivot enables the forks and carriage to pivot or rotate. Utilized for transporting and dumping hoppers which is specially designed. These attachments are very helpful for many industrial applications.
Slip sheet attachments are another attachment which are utilized where slip sheets which is plastic, or paperboard or a sheet of cardboard which are utilized rather than pallets. The slip sheet attachments use a push and pull mechanism that clamps onto the slip sheet and pulls the cargo onto a thin platform. Afterward, the load is pushed off the platform when the truck reaches the destination.
Drum handling attachments come in many different designs. They are various models attached to handle 55 gallon drums. There are some smaller versions of a paper roll clamps that go around the roll and also are capable of a full 360 degree rotation. There are other types of drum attachments which can pick up various drums all simultaneously.
One more option is tilt control, which allows the operator to preset the fork tilt angles. For extensions slide over the forks to help pick up and transport longer loads. The Carton clamp operates similar to a paper roll clamp except instead of being round, the clamping surface is flat.
